Animal and Environment Friendly Lifestyles from A-Z
The Junior Members were asked to think of how we could make our lives more animal friendly or environmentally friendly, one for each letter of the alphabet! Do you do all of these?
Always recycle
Bird feeders in the garden
Check your gardens for sharp items which may hurt animals
Don’t ever drop litter
Eat only free-range eggs
Feed birds all year round to keep them healthy
Guinea-pigs should be brought indoors during fireworks
Help hedgehogs in your garden – leave a bit to be wild

Keep animals safe during the firework season
Leave out nesting materials in the spring
Make habitats for animals and minibeasts in your garden
No to fur coats!
Organise a litter-pick in your local area
Prevent animal cruelty
Quiet fireworks are better for animals
Recycle everything you can
Snip up can-holders before you throw them away – they trap animals
Take your dog for regular exercise
Understand the needs of the pets you choose to have
Vaccinate your pets against diseases to keep them healthy
Water needs to be clean for all animals and for bird baths
‘Xtra care needs to be taken when caring for your pets in winter
